Are Hunter Talepool and Cowherd and Weaver Girl Folk Stories?

Hunter Talepool and Cowherd and Weaver Girl are folk stories.

1. Hunter Talepool is a brave hunter. Because he saved the daughter of the Dragon King, he got a treasure from the Dragon King-a magical gem. This gem enables him to understand the languages of various animals, but he can't reveal the secret, otherwise it will turn to stone. Talepool helped many people with this ability, but in the end he revealed the secret and turned it into a stone.

2. Cowherd and Weaver Girl is a classic folk love story. The Weaver Girl is the daughter of the Emperor of Heaven and is responsible for weaving the clothes of clouds and silks. Because he secretly loved the cowherd, he was forced to bring it back to heaven after being discovered by the Emperor of Heaven.

The Cowherd and their children chased the Weaver Maid, and were finally blocked by the Queen Mother with the Tianhe River, so that they could only meet once a year, and only on Qixi. This story depicts sincere love and helpless fate.

These two stories are folk stories, handed down in the form of inheritance and dictation. Their story lines and themes reflect the characteristics of folk literature, create various images through rich imagination and creativity, and reflect people's thinking and feelings about life, love and fate.

Methods of judging folk stories:

1. Inheritance mode: Folk stories are usually passed down by oral communication, narration and performance. They may be told by one or more narrators at different times and places, and may change and innovate in the process of inheritance.

2. Theme and content: Folk stories usually have distinct themes and contents, including myths, legends, fables and folk jokes. They may express people's understanding and evaluation of nature, history, culture and society, and also contain people's life wisdom and moral concepts.

3. Literary features: Folk stories usually have distinctive literary features, such as exaggeration, imagination, fiction and symbolism. They may use various rhetorical devices and narrative techniques to express the theme and emotion of the story in a vivid way.

4. Social and cultural background: Folk stories are usually closely related to a certain social and cultural background. They may reflect the cultural traditions, customs and religious beliefs of a certain region or nation, and also include people's understanding and pursuit of life.
